Genetic information | The YZ8 line (single copy transgene) contains an additional 130 kb genomic region from mouse distal chromosome 7 spanning from Igf2 to ~40 kb downstream of H19. Igf2 has been inactivated by insertional mutagenesis resulting in an Igf2-LacZ gene fusion. LacZ activity shows spatial expression of Igf2 in a subset of tissues. The imprinted H19 gene is only expressed when transmitted through the maternal germline. After paternal transmission the gene is repressed. The Igf2-LacZ gene shows appropriate reciprocal imprinted behaviour (paternal allele specific expression, maternal repression). |
Phenotypic information | The line has not been kept homozygous due to reduced fertility. |
Breeding history | Brother sister matings with sporadic backcrossing to C57BL/6. |
